Background
A substation is a place in an electric power system where voltage and current are converted, received, and electric energy is distributed. High-voltage equipment of a transformer substation is dense, the electric shock risk of overhauling operation is large, and the attention of personnel is required to be highly concentrated. Therefore, a better operation platform is required for power transformation maintenance.
Among the prior art, the transformer overhauls mainly and uses maintenance platforms such as insulating ladder, scaffold frame, and the operation is carried out in relatively fixed position to the help maintainer. These platforms move inconveniently, the security performance is relatively poor, it is relatively difficult to keep the steady state, and the insulating boom car often receives the restriction of place road condition, can't reach the maintenance position, and the cost is high.

Remove and still be equipped with ascending a height ladder 6 on the base 1, ascending a height ladder 6 is located the opposite face of electric telescopic handle 12, and maintenance personal can enter into in the upright groove 8 through ascending a height ladder 6.
Four corners of the bottom of the movable base 1 are provided with connecting plates 5 through screws, the connecting plates 5 are connected with hydraulic rods 4, and supporting plates 3 are arranged at the bottoms of the hydraulic rods 4.
A pushing handle 14 is arranged on one side of the movable base 1, and the pushing handle 14 and the movable base 1 are arranged in an inclined mode.
The outside of the standing groove 8 is provided with a tool box 11, the outside of the standing groove 8 is also provided with a groove door 16, the groove door 16 is provided with a handle 17, and the groove door 16 and the ascending ladder 6 are correspondingly arranged.
Insulation plates 18 are arranged on the periphery of the inner wall of the standing groove 8 and the bottom of the inner wall of the standing groove 8, and the thickness of each insulation plate 18 is one to three centimeters.
During the use, will the utility model discloses a gyro wheel 2 removes operating position, and the piston rod extension of control hydraulic stem 4, 3 contact ground of backup pad are fixed this device, have improved the stability of maintenance operation platform during operation, and the maintenance workman enters into standing groove 8 through ascending a height ladder 6 in, and the piston rod extension of control electric telescopic handle 12 promotes two 15 removals of slider, and the in-process that two 15 removals of slider drive crane 7 extends, and the convenient groove 8 adjustment of will standing is overhauld to appointed height.
